Amiqus are currently working with a London based mobile game development studio to help them find an experienced Video Editor to join their growing team.
In this role, you will be working closely with the Content Manager to create fresh variations on well performing videos and building new creative concepts for the testing pipeline. You will also be working on playable ads and supporting with basic video animations.

It is essential in this role that the Video Editor is comfortable using both traditional editing software and AI creative tools, such as King and Seedance.
Requirements:
- An interest in video games and sports.
- Professional experience using video editing software.
- Professional experience using AI creative tools (King/Seedance or equivalents).
- Ability to create basic video animations.
- A collaborative individual who will thrive in a supportive and inclusive environment.

This is a hybrid role, requiring one day per week onsite in London. On offer is a salary of up-to £45k depending on experience.
